LUL - S2102

Fire Engineering - Fire Compartmentation

active, Most Current
Organization: LUL
Publication Date: 1 October 2014
Status: active
Page Count: 14
scope:

This standard applies to all works undertaken on London Underground (LU) premises, including railway facilities (but not trains). This engineering standard applies to new installations, modifications, maintenance, repairs and to extensions to existing premises.

There are significant interfaces with the following asset disciplines and their associated standards:

Premises, Architectural and Building Control (walls, floors, ceilings, doors,

materials, ironmongery, glazing, means of escape signage)

Building structure and layout

Building Services (Penetrations)

Electrical Services (Emergency Lighting)

Mechanical Services (Ventilation / Smoke Control Systems, Fire Smoke Dampers, Fire

Dampers and ductwork)

Fire Detection Systems

Fire Suppression Systems

Purpose

The purpose of this Standard is to define how the design and installation of passive fire protection (fire compartmentation) is delivered, to comply with fire legislation and meet the requirements of LU Category 1 Standards 1-081 - Design and installation of fire protection systems and compartmentation measures, and 1-083 - Passive fire protection systems.
